What you’ll be doing as a Water Quality Technician
Every year, we carry out over 500,000 tests on samples of water that we routinely collect from our treatment works, reservoirs, and randomly selected customer properties, to ensure your drinking water is of the highest quality.
- Collecting samples from treatment works, reservoirs, and customer addresses will involve regular cold calling, so a high level of assurance and strong customer service skills are an absolute necessity. These samples will be your responsibility to test for the relevant testing which has been requested. You will have access to the equipment you need to complete testing on your vans. This will include bottles, thermometers, and other relevant equipment required for your role
- You’ll oversee the management of the maintenance of your sampling records and sampling equipment to UKAS and DWI standards.
- Planning your workload and delivering a monitoring program, liaising with the Technical Scheduling team, CSWQ group, and Process Team for technical data and Regulatory and Performance team for all reactive work, all in line with Company Protocols.
- Other duties will include investigating possible supply issues, whilst effectively planning routes and collection programs.
- Arranging appointments with customers and sampling customer complaints, and taking part in events.
- Taking part in an out-of-hours roster which includes weekends, working on a five-week rotation.
- Driving is a huge part of this role, so to be happy driving for a large portion of your day
